Thursday, November 20, 2014

แคชดิสก์

แคชดิสก์

1 - เมื่อคุณโหลดโปรแกรมจากแคชดิสก์โปรแกรมถิ่นที่อยู่ในหน่วยความจำที่สงวนส่วนของหน่วยความจำ
การชุมนุมขยายหรือขยายสำหรับการใช้งานพิเศษของพวกเขา จำนวนเงินที่ใช้โดยแคชสามารถช่วงจากไม่กี่
กิโลไบต์ไปหลายเมกะไบต์ของ RAM โดยทั่วไปจะใช้ RAM มากแคช, มีประสิทธิภาพมากขึ้น แคชบางคนตำหนิ
บางส่วนของหน่วยความจำ; คนอื่น ๆ ต้องมีหน่วยความจำที่มี แต่ส่วนของหน่วยความจำที่วางจำหน่ายเมื่อโปรแกรมอื่น ๆ
จำเป็นต้องใช้ในการดำเนินงานของตัวเอง

2 - CPU ภายใต้คำสั่งของโปรแกรมส่งคำสั่งไปยังฮาร์ดไดรฟ์ที่ร้องขอข้อมูล ดักแคช
ขอข้อมูล

3 - แคชอ่านข้อมูลจากดิสก์เป็นไปตามการร้องขอและการค้นหาข้อมูลได้มากขึ้นมักจะอยู่ในกลุ่มของหน่วยที่อยู่ติดกัน
แคชผ่านข้อมูลที่ร้องขอไปยัง CPU แต่เก็บสำเนาของพวกเขาด้วยข้อมูลที่เกินความพยายามในแรมที่จองไว้
ข้างบน

4 - ในหลายกรณีเมื่อ CPU จะไม่ได้มีส่วนร่วมอย่างแข็งขันในการประมวลผลคำแนะนำแคชใช้เวลาการควบคุมไปยัง
อ่านข้อมูลเพิ่มเติมเกี่ยวกับการไดรฟ์ซึ่งยังถูกเก็บไว้ในหน่วยความจำมักจะภาคถัดจากไฟล์ที่มีอยู่อ่าน แต่ละ
แคชมีตรรกะภายในที่ทำให้การค้นพบที่บล็อกมีแนวโน้มที่จะได้รับการร้องขอในภายหลัง
โดยการประยุกต์ใช้ หน่วยสืบราชการลับของตรรกะนี้แตกต่างจากประสิทธิภาพของแคชอีก

5 - ต่อมาเมื่อโปรแกรมการร้องขอข้อมูลเพิ่มเติมแคชขัดขวางอีกครั้งขอและตรวจสอบว่าข้อมูล
ร้องขอมีอยู่แล้วในแรม ถ้าเป็นเช่นนั้นแคชให้โดยตรงกับ CPU โดยไม่ต้องเข้าถึงดิสก์ มิฉะนั้น
แคชทำซ้ำขั้นตอนก่อนหน้านี้ที่กำลังมองหาข้อมูลใหม่ fomecendo พวกเขาไปยัง CPU และยังทำให้พวกเขาอยู่ในแรมด้วย
แถมกระจุกบนแผ่นดิสก์ เมื่อแรมที่ใช้โดยแคชเต็มมันออกข้อมูลที่ได้รับมีอีกต่อไป
ใช้ไม่ได้เปลี่ยนพวกเขาด้วยข้อมูลที่เก็บรวบรวมในช่วงที่ผ่านมามากที่สุดขั้นตอนการเข้าถึงดิสก์

6 - เมื่อโปรแกรมส่งคำสั่งในการเขียนข้อมูลไปยังดิสก์แคชตัดข้อมูลบางส่วนที่ไม่ได้รับการบันทึกใน
ดิสก์จนกระทั่ง CPU ไม่ได้ใช้งาน นี้จะทำให้การดำเนินงานคอมพิวเตอร์ได้เร็วขึ้นเพราะความสนใจของ CPU ไม่ได้เป็น
แบ่งระหว่างดิสก์และบันทึกการประมวลผลอื่น ๆ

7 - ถ้าแฟ้มที่จะเขียนไปยังดิสก์ยังคงอยู่ในพื้นที่ควบคุมโดยแคชแรมมันเขียนไปยังดิสก์เพียง
กลุ่มที่มีการเปลี่ยนแปลง แคชบางคนก็ยังคงรอการเขียนเพื่อลดการเคลื่อนไหวของศีรษะ
อ่าน / เขียนไดรฟ์

หมายเหตุ - ควบคุมดิสก์แคชทำงานคล้าย ๆ กับโปรแกรมแคช แต่ไม่ได้ใช้ใด ๆ
หน่วยความจำระบบหรือตรรกะที่ควบคุมการแคชที่จะไม่เก็บข้อมูลในแคช ตัวควบคุม
แคชมักจะมีประสิทธิภาพที่ดีขึ้น แต่มีราคาแพงกว่าแคชโปรแกรม


No comments:

Post a Comment